Finance Services is seeking one (1) full time Revenue Clerk.
**Purpose of Position and Profile**:
Reporting to the Manager of Revenue & Tax Collector, the Revenue Clerk is responsible for assisting with billing and collection of Water & Wastewater, providing customer service, receive and process cash receipts and assist Payroll. In addition, this position will also be responsible to provide main reception support.
**Responsibilities**:
- Water billing and collection including entry of readings, billing, and collection notices, preparing, and submitting PAP plans, and responding to customer concerns
- Prepare Water & Sewer reconciliation to General Ledger, penalty and interest to past due accounts, records management
- Assist with water rate and policy reviews
- Coordinate the transferring of overdue water accounts to property tax accounts.
- Facilitate final meter readings
- Assists with payroll and provides backup as required
- Set up new accounts
- Prepares Tax and Utility Certificates
- Receives and processes tax, water, and miscellaneous payments.
- Assists with telephone and counter reception
- Other duties as assigned
**Qualifications, Knowledge, Skills and Work Requirements**:
- A Post secondary certificate in Finance and/or Office Administration
- Minimum 2 years’ experience in a billing and office environment
- Experience with MS Office (Intermediate Level) and other computer programs common to accounting departments such as billing software
- Experience in cash handling and payment processing
- Customer service experience, specifically dealing with taxation and utilities
- Understanding of payroll process and time reporting
- Ability to display a high degree of accuracy of work in a fast-paced environment.
**Working Conditions**:
- Generally works in an office environment at a computer work station
- May involve travelling to other Municipal buildings or off-site locations, external meetings, and training
- Normal hours of work are thirty-five (35) hours per week
